Party Mix
1/2 c Butter
2 c Cheerios
1 tb Barbecue sauce
2 c Corn Chex, bite sized
2 ts Worcestershire Sauce
1 c Wheat Chex
1/4 ts Garlic powder
1 c Thin pretzel sticks
2 tb Sesame seed, toasted
2 c Mixed nuts
Melt butter in small saucepan; stir in seasonings and toasted sesame seed. (Toast seeds in a 350 oven for 15 minutes or until golden brown) Pour hot seasoned butter over dry cereals, pretzel sticks and nuts. Mix thoroughly until all pieces are coated. Spread evenly in a 15 1/2 x 10 1/2 x 1/4 inch baking pan and bake in 250 oven for 1 hour, stirring occasionally. Makes 2 quarts.
Peanutty Party Mix
5 1/2 cups of Cheerios
6 tb Melted butter or margarine
4 tsp low-sodium Soya Sauce
1 cup Pretzel sticks
2 1/2 cups Salted Peanuts
1 tsp garlic salt
Combine butter, soy sauce and garlic salt. Melt in microwave and mix well. Pour over mixture and mix well. Spread on cookie sheet and bake at 250 degrees F. for about 45 minutes, stirring every 15 minutes. Spread on paper towels to cool
Curried Party Mix
6 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
1 1/2 teaspoons curry powder
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
3 cups Corn Chex cereal
3 cups Rice Chex cereal
3 cups Wheat Chex cereal
1 cup mixed nuts
1 cup pretzels
Melt butter and seasonings together. Pour over all the other ingredients. Mix very well. Spread on cookie sheets and bake at 250 degrees F. for one hour, stirring frequently. Spread on paper towels to dry.
Ham Roll Ups
1 pkg cream cheese at room temperature
1 jar stuffed olives drained and dry
1/2 lb ham cut into 1" X 6" strips
Spread ham strips on paper towel and cover with another one. Press lightly to dry. Spread each strip with cream cheese. Place an olive at one end and roll up. Secure with a toothpick.
Beef Roll Ups
1 pkg cream cheese at room temperature
1 pkg thin sliced beef cut into strips
6 little green onions minced, tails too
1/2 teaspoon fine horseradish
Mix the onion and horseradish into the cream cheese. Spread on the roast beef strips and roll up. Secure with toothpick if necessary.
A variation on this would be to mix 1 pkg cream cheese with 1 cup sour cream and a dash of Tabasco sauce, then stir in chopped meat and onion. Spoon into presentable heat proof dish, bake for 20 minutes at a 300 degree oven and serve with crackers.
Nuts and Bolts
1 cup butter
1 tsp. Tabasco sauce
1 tsp. Worcestershire sauce
1 tsp. Garlic Salt
1 tsp. Celery Salt
1 tsp. black pepper
Melt butter and stir in seasonings. Mix well. Pour mixture over:
5 cups Cheerios
5 cups Rice Chex
4 cups Wheat Chex
3 cups thin Pretzels
2 cups salted peanuts
Mix well and put mixture in large flat pan in 250 degree F. oven. Sir often to prevent over browning. Bake 45 minutes then turn oven off and leave mixture in oven till cool. Mix can be recrisped by putting in a 200 degree oven for a short time.
Cheese Treats
2 green peppers finely chopped
1 cup of stuffed olives finely chopped
1 lb Monterey Jack cheese, grated
1 small onion, minced
1 clove garlic minced
Mix well together. Spoon onto Triscuit Crackers. Bake at 300 degrees F. till cheese is melted. Serve hot.
Stuffed Cucumber Slices
1 large package cream cheese, softened
1/2 cup commercial sour cream
1/4 cup well drained, chopped sweet pickles
10 maraschino cherries, chopped
2 large cucumbers, peeled and the seeded centers scooped out well
Mix the cream cheese and sour cream till smooth in a blender if you have one. Fold in all the remaining ingredients. Dry the cucumbers with paper towels. Spoon the mixture into the cavities where the seeds were. Place in a covered container in the fridge till well chilled. About 2 hours.
Remove from fridge and slice into 1/2" pieces.
